Deprecate brew cask update.
				
					
				
			This commit is contained in:
		
							parent
							
								
									0f8cb4ba27
								
							
						
					
					
						commit
						a1154e9fab
					
				@ -19,7 +19,7 @@ require "hbc/cli/reinstall"
 | 
			
		||||
require "hbc/cli/search"
 | 
			
		||||
require "hbc/cli/style"
 | 
			
		||||
require "hbc/cli/uninstall"
 | 
			
		||||
require "hbc/cli/update"
 | 
			
		||||
require "compat/hbc/cli/update"
 | 
			
		||||
require "hbc/cli/zap"
 | 
			
		||||
 | 
			
		||||
require "hbc/cli/internal_use_base"
 | 
			
		||||
 | 
			
		||||
@ -1,20 +0,0 @@
 | 
			
		||||
module Hbc
 | 
			
		||||
  class CLI
 | 
			
		||||
    class Update < Base
 | 
			
		||||
      def self.run(*_ignored)
 | 
			
		||||
        result = SystemCommand.run(HOMEBREW_BREW_FILE,
 | 
			
		||||
                                   args: ["update"])
 | 
			
		||||
        # TODO: separating stderr/stdout is undesirable here.
 | 
			
		||||
        #       Hbc::SystemCommand should have an option for plain
 | 
			
		||||
        #       unbuffered output.
 | 
			
		||||
        print result.stdout
 | 
			
		||||
        $stderr.print result.stderr
 | 
			
		||||
        exit result.exit_status
 | 
			
		||||
      end
 | 
			
		||||
 | 
			
		||||
      def self.help
 | 
			
		||||
        "a synonym for 'brew update'"
 | 
			
		||||
      end
 | 
			
		||||
    end
 | 
			
		||||
  end
 | 
			
		||||
end
 | 
			
		||||
							
								
								
									
										17
									
								
								Library/Homebrew/compat/hbc/cli/update.rb
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										17
									
								
								Library/Homebrew/compat/hbc/cli/update.rb
									
									
									
									
									
										Normal file
									
								
							@ -0,0 +1,17 @@
 | 
			
		||||
module Hbc
 | 
			
		||||
  class CLI
 | 
			
		||||
    class Update < Base
 | 
			
		||||
      def self.run(*_ignored)
 | 
			
		||||
        odeprecated "`brew cask update`", "`brew update`", disable_on: Time.utc(2017, 7, 1)
 | 
			
		||||
        result = SystemCommand.run(HOMEBREW_BREW_FILE, args:         ["update"],
 | 
			
		||||
                                                       print_stderr: true,
 | 
			
		||||
                                                       print_stdout: true)
 | 
			
		||||
        exit result.exit_status
 | 
			
		||||
      end
 | 
			
		||||
 | 
			
		||||
      def self.help
 | 
			
		||||
        "a synonym for 'brew update'"
 | 
			
		||||
      end
 | 
			
		||||
    end
 | 
			
		||||
  end
 | 
			
		||||
end
 | 
			
		||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user